#include using namespace std; int main() { vector vt(3); for (int i = 0; i < 3; ++i) { cin >> vt[i]; } sort(vt.begin(), vt.end()); while (vt[2] >= vt[0] + 2) { vt[2] -= 2; vt[0]++; sort(vt.begin(), vt.end()); } cout << vt[0] << endl; return 0; }